CB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

1,916 of the 7,458 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Chubb (CB)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$109B — up 9.4% from $99.4B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 174 funds opened new CB positions and 124 closed out — a net gain of 50 holders — while 706 added to existing stakes and 756 trimmed.

The largest buyer was GQG Partners, adding an estimated $1.38B.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$509M.
